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
91407159 377136371 9783014 3189457
03585592227 4363995324 317223060
03585592227 4363995324 317223060
243332 51326939 63113
All about undefined
Interested in learning more?
03585592227 4363995324 317223060
243332 51326939 63113
See more
9783388 100
0466046 5002266 092412951
See more
237 25571696
4820169619 71 8009 2410460
See more